Transaction 4a7c3c7786711d5fe8c59a3fd2d34ad56e4d05bacad3dd0e0c562e26442c8c8d

4 Input
1 Outputs
  • 4a7c3c7786711d5fe8c59a3fd2d34ad56e4d05bacad3dd0e0c562e26442c8c8d:0
  • value  4800651
    address  38D575F5bP31sAY4DmpE11jhg2bNupG59z